EL PERRO DEL MAR

Pale Fire

2012-11-05

Pale Fire is the fourth release from Swedish songstress, Sarah Assbring, under the moniker El Perro Del Mar. I don't know what inspired her to call herself "dog of the sea" (in spanish, no less). MIld electronica and quiet synth beats back vocals sung almost in a whisper. Pale Fire would do nicely as background noise for a gathering, but it offers nothing to truly engage this listener beyond a song or two. Rebecca Ruth
